Sugar,
Can someone shed a little light on what would have my account bounceThe only clue we would have would come from the response given by your email service when they rejected messages from Groups.io. As it happens there are no bounce reports in your subscription to GMF so I can't tell what might be going on. You should be able to get a more comprehensive picture (encompassing all of your group subscriptions) in your Account pages. Go to your Account (from the menu under your name in the upper right) then click onto the "Recent Bounces" page. The text in the third column ("Reason") will tell you what your email service had to say. If you need help understanding it, feel free to copy/paste it to us. The top (most recent) bounce should be the most relevant to your recent experience. Re: SubGroups
On Sun, Jan 27, 2019 at 10:05 AM, <beckylandy6@...> wrote:
Thank you very much. ?I can't see how to set them up. ?I have one setup currently.Subsequent subgroups are created the same way you created the first one...go to Admin>Subgroups and click the "Create Subgroup" button at the top of the page. You will then have to set up name of the subgroup and determine all of the subgroup settings. Repeat 98 times to get your 100 subgroups. There is no way to create multiple subgroups at once. Re: question on constant bouncing
On Sat, Jan 26, 2019 at 06:58 PM, Sugar Lopez wrote:
Can someone shed a little light on what would have my account bounce so often?Certain email providers tend to bounce more than others, while some very rarely bounce.? Most of it depends on what's happening 'beneath the hood', so there's not much that an individual can do about it, other than changing providers.? There should be a technical explanation in your account of why it bounced, i.e. "550 5.1.0 66.175.222.12 blocked. Refer to Error Codes section at for more information. AUP#CDRBL", but it can take some detective work to decipher it.? Each email service will have their own descriptions of the codes.
